Common use
Conjubrook (Conjugated Estrogen) is a female sex hormone (estrogen). Conjugated Estrogen is primarily used to manage symptoms of menopause, such as hot flashes and vaginal dryness, and it is part of the group of estrogen hormone replacement therapies. This medicine is also used to prevent osteoporosis after menopause, treat certain types of prostate and breast cancer, and manage conditions like hypogonadism and certain cases of primary ovarian failure where there is a deficiency of estrogen.

Contraindications
Conjubrook (Conjugated Estrogen) should not be used if patients with known allergies for any of it's components.
It is also contraindicated in individuals with active or recent thromboembolic disease and those with active or chronic liver dysfunction or disease.

Drug interaction
Conjubrook may interact with CYP3A4 inhibitors (such as clarithromycin), CYP3A4 inducers (such as carbamazepine), thyroid hormone replacement therapy, and corticosteroids (like prednisone and dexamethasone). Always consult your doctor before starting any new medication while on Conjugated Estrogen treatment.
